I think we will be pretty busy over the next few days for making a decision for the 10th of November, as we must decide where shall we will be heading to (although, I know some of us here don't have much choice)?

Only for them to lose themselves now, can Etoile (pictured above) bounced back against Albirex on 10/11?

It's either you want to be at Jurong East for the Etoile-Albirex game, the Stags-Tigers showdown at Tampines or the "Uniform Derby" at the Jalan Besar.

Heralded as the most exciting title race since 2007, we will only see the unveiling of this season champions on the 10th.
Bring your family and friends to the stadium, with their support at the stadiums the players will be encouraged and put up display of better football." Associate Professor Ho Peng Kee said this during this season opener
Following that on this coming Sunday (14th November), it's another marquee event on local football calendar with guest team - Bangkok Glass will be back with a vengeance when they will take on Tampines Rovers in the Singapore Cup Final at the JBS.

Big Bangkok support reckon on the 14th?

On top of that, the Cubs' Asiad campaign had just begun on a positive note with a 0-0 draw against a much-stronger Qataris and let's hope Sundram and his boys will do the nation proud in their following matches.

So let us all do our part as well by spreading the words around these exciting on-going events in Singapore football, as we are hitting the fever pitch this week.
